Australia Moves Towards Clearer Regulations for Crypto Platforms
Australia is taking steps towards clearer regulations for digital asset businesses. A Senate committee has backed legislation that would require cryptocurrency platforms to obtain financial-services licenses.
The proposed framework focuses on platforms and custodians, not the blockchain technology itself. This means that exchanges and custodial platforms operating in Australia would be required to meet standards similar to traditional financial institutions.
The aim of this proposal is to strengthen consumer protection and market oversight, while allowing blockchain innovation to continue largely unrestricted.
